NASCAR Appoints First AI Director: Transforming Racing with Technology

NASCAR has recently appointed Richard Bowman as its first Director of Artificial Intelligence (AI). In a post on LinkedIn, Bowman expressed his enthusiasm about taking on this new role and the organization’s commitment to embracing the opportunities and responsibilities that come with AI technology. Prior to this position, Bowman’s background was in educational technology, which has shaped his perspective on innovation. He emphasized that technology is only valuable when people can easily use it, trust it, and understand how it can enhance their work.

Having joined NASCAR in January, Bowman’s appointment comes as AI technology becomes more prevalent across various industries, including motorsports. Notably, several NASCAR teams have already started incorporating AI tools, as highlighted by Trackhouse Racing’s Director of Technology, Phil Surgen, in anticipation of the 2026 season. Bowman expressed his gratitude to everyone who has supported him and looks forward to contributing to the continued development of AI within NASCAR. This strategic move by NASCAR underscores the growing importance of AI in optimizing performance and decision-making in the world of professional racing.
